VU02 XAJ is a 2002 Skoda Octavia in Silver with a 1,781c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.5%.
Across all 2002 Skoda Octavia models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.7% with a typical mileage of 104,705 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Skoda Octavia f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 81,688 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VU02 XAJ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Octavia typ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 24 years old, this Skoda Octavia is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
